Do you want heated holding cabinets? If that is what you are looking for you aren't going to find them for $100, I expect you can find them used for under $2000 on Craigs list occasionally under catering/restaurants and also used restaurant equipment dealers plus the usual restaurant auction houses.

You can get new insulated Carlile units that hold 5 stean pans for $189. If your looking for something electric you can get a hot holding/proofing cabinet for about $1700.
